Using a variety of found and second-hand materials, this installation reflects the beauty in nature and human responsibility to the environment. Mini Mind Garden is an imaginary and playful internal landscape mimicking the natural world.


Minka Gillian chooses materials for their sensual and flexible qualities as well as the stories inherent in used materials. She elevates these materials into works of intrigue and beauty.
